Are you a qualified electrician looking to move into the growing renewable energy sector? We are recruiting for a renewables electrician / installation engineer to join a national team installing solar PV systems, EV chargers and battery storage in domestic properties across the UK. Electricians without solar or EV experience will be considered, with full training provided.
The role involves working on domestic electrical installations and renewable technologies including solar PV, EV charging and battery systems. You will be responsible for installation, testing and commissioning while ensuring all work complies with current wiring regulations and company standards. You will also carry out fault finding, complete certification and provide a professional service to customers in their homes.
To be considered, you should have:
- NVQ Level 3 Electrical Installation or equivalent
- City and Guilds Part 1 and 2 or equivalent
- 18th Edition Wiring Regulations
- At least 3 to 5 years electrical installation experience
- A full UK driving licence
Experience with solar PV, EV chargers, battery storage or inspection and testing is beneficial but not essential. Strong electricians without renewable experience are still encouraged to apply.
The salary ranges from £45,000 to £55,000 depending on experience. You will be provided with a company electric vehicle and a charger installed at your home. The package also includes 30 days holiday plus bank holidays, private medical cover, pension contributions, death in service cover, ongoing training and clear opportunities for career progression.
